Description
A comforting casserole combining tender chicken, hearty potatoes, and zesty ranch seasoning, perfect for family dinners or gatherings.
Ingredients
Scale
- 2 cups diced chicken breast
- 4 cups cubed potatoes
- 1 packet ranch seasoning
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- Salt and pepper to taste
- 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).
- In a large bowl, combine diced potatoes, chicken breasts, ranch seasoning, garlic powder, salt, and olive oil.
- Toss everything together until evenly coated.
- Transfer the mixture to a baking dish, spreading it out evenly.
- Sprinkle cheddar cheese generously on top.
- Bake for about 45–50 minutes or until the chicken is cooked through and the potatoes are tender. The cheese should be golden and bubbly.
Notes
For best results, use fresh chicken and consider blanching potatoes for even cooking. Can substitute proteins or add vegetables for a vegetarian version.
